RESPOND Explained #3: Why Young People Are Turning Away from Democracy

In the third episode of RESPOND Explained, Barbara Bačová examines why many young people in Central and Eastern Europe are turning away from democratic values. She highlights: Disillusionment with politics and institutions. The influence of nationalist narratives and online disinformation. The need to rebuild trust through inclusion and opportunity.

Video: Building Effective Strategic Communications

What does it take to build effective strategic communications? In its video, IGA presents the four key dimensions of strat com: 1) Definition and scope; 2) Institutional location; 3) The wider and interlinked networks of collaboration; 4) Тarget audience and appropriate range of strategic communications activities.
